Shop at Giant and Earn Money for Upper Moreland Schools

The A+ School Rewards program is an easy way to earn money for local schools.

Beginning Oct. 6, Giant Food Stores–including the York Road location in Willow Grove–will pay schools cash and help to fund programs based on customer purchases.

Shoppers can earn money for Upper Moreland Township School District schools when they buy groceries through Giant’s school fundraiser, A+ School Rewards. Schools can earn cash for school programs, technology, scholarships, field trips, playgrounds, and other educational needs through the program.

To participate in the program and help local schools earn money, customers must sign up each year and designate up to two schools by visiting their local Giant or at www.giantfoodstores.com/aplus

A+ School Rewards are accrued with each purchase made using one’s BonusCard beginning Oct. 6 and continuing through March 22. Customers are reminded to sign up or to re-designate their schools as soon as possible so their chosen schools can begin earning points when the program begins.

Now in its ninth year, Giant customers have helped their local schools earn more than $16 million through A+ School Rewards.
